Apr 27, 2023 · For individuals with skin abscess, we suggest initial treatment with parenteral antibiotics in the following circumstances: Systemic signs of toxicity (eg, fever >100.5°F/38°C, hypotension, sustained tachycardia) Rapid progression of erythema or abscess Extensive abscess or surrounding erythema
